
Troy Gilliam
Lake Blackshear Resource Manager
Troy Gilliam serves as the Lake Blackshear Resource Manager and is responsible for performing a wide variety of duties to ensure the maximum effective use of Lake Blackshear as a community asset, including aesthetics and recreational values. He is responsible for public relations and information for the Power Commission pertaining to Pier and Dock Permit programs, Corps of Engineers, maintenance of navigational aids and aquatic services. He prepares and maintains mapping systems of the docks, land and water management plan, and aquatic spraying program.He patrols the lake to look for conditions that can impact license requirements, safety or cause a nuisance such as aquatic weeds. Before being appointed as the Resource Manager, he was an “A” Maintenance Technician at the Power Dam in Warwick from 2013-2016.
Troy holds technical diplomas from South Georgia Technical College in Electrical Systems Technology, Electrical Construction and Maintenance Technology and Welding and Joining Technology all with Honors. He currently serves on the Lake Blackshear Watershed Advisory Group and The Home Owners Association.
